Course Description
Computer graphics programs and packages, 2D and 3D object transformations, homogeneous coordinates, parallel and perspective projections, clipping and view volumes, spline curves and surfaces, solid models, hidden line and surface removal, lighting and shading, graphical user interfaces, graphics file formats, Animation, implementations using OpenGL. Graduate-level requirements include a more extensive and in-depth project, have to do additional assignment or additional question on the exam, be graded on a separate curve from the ECE467 students (receiving undergraduate credit), if there is a need to curve the student scores at the semesters end.
